Best Times to Visit Aisne

When should you plan your Cottage Rentals stay?

Choosing the optimal time to visit here can significantly enhance your experience, as the region’s seasons influence the availability and ambiance of charming cottages, allowing you to enjoy the area's natural beauty and local culture at their best.

Peak Season Highlights

spring
June to August

During these warm summer months, you can enjoy the lively atmosphere and longer daylight hours. The region tends to be bustling with visitors seeking pleasant weather for outdoor activities and sightseeing.

Average Temperature Daytime: 22°C to 26°C - Nighttime: 12°C to 15°C
spring
April to May

Springtime in this destination offers blooming landscapes and mild temperatures, making it an ideal period for exploring the area’s natural beauty and cultural sites without the summer crowds.

Average Temperature Daytime: 15°C to 20°C - Nighttime: 7°C to 11°C

Off-Season Highlights

image
December to February

Winter brings cooler temperatures and quieter surroundings, offering a peaceful retreat for those looking to escape busier seasons while enjoying cozy accommodations nearby.

Average Temperature Daytime: 5°C to 8°C - Nighttime: -1°C to 2°C
image
October to November

Autumn features fewer visitors and stunning fall foliage, providing a serene environment for leisurely stays and enjoying the area's scenic countryside at its most colorful.

Average Temperature Daytime: 10°C to 14°C - Nighttime: 4°C to 7°C
